Baselined patches are not automatically re-installed if manually uninstalled

Environment

Novell ZENworks Configuration Management 11.2 Patch Management
Novell ZENworks Patch Management 11

Situation

If a patch that is part of the Patch Management baseline is manually uninstalled on a device, the patch is not automatically reinstalled.

Resolution

For ZCM 11.3: Reported to Engineering

For ZCM 11.2.4 MU1: A fix for this issue is intended to be included in a future update to the product: however, in the interim, Novell has made a Patch available for testing, in the form of a Field Test File (FTF): it can be obtained at https://download.novell.com/Download?buildid=0Idpb51CT3s~ as "ZCM 11.2.4 MU1 fix for Baselined patches are not automatically reinstalled if manually uninstalled - see KB 7014536 ". This Patch should only be applied if the symptoms above are being experienced, and are causing problems.

This Patch has had limited testing, and should not be used in a production system without first being checked in a test environment. Some Patches have specific requirements for deployment, it is very important to follow any instructions in the readme at the download site. Please report any problems encountered when using this Patch, by using the feedback link on this TID.
